Artificial Retina Market Deep Dive โ PESTLE, Porter, SWOT
Artificial Retina Market is expected to experience a transformation as the development of biomedical engineering and neuroprosthesis continues to evolve. This market is driven by the increasing prevalence of retinal diseases such as age-related macular degeneration and retinitis pigmentosa, which have led to a growing demand for innovative solutions to restore vision. Research and development activities are expected to intensify in the future, with the integration of cutting-edge technology such as microelectronics and wireless communication, which is expected to enhance the functionality and availability of artificial retinal implants. However, the collaboration between health care professionals, technology developers, and regulatory authorities is critical to overcoming the challenges associated with clinical adoption and patient outcomes. The artificial retinal implant market is characterized by a diverse set of stakeholders, including manufacturers, health care professionals, and patients, all of whom are essential to the development of vision restoration therapies.

Porters Five Forces
- Threat of New Entrants:
โThe artificial retina implant market is characterized by high barriers to entry. These include high research and development costs, regulatory approvals, and the need for a high degree of technological expertise. The growing demand for vision-restoring innovations, however, could attract new players, which could result in a moderate threat level.
- Bargaining Power of Suppliers:
The number of suppliers of the artificial retina implant market is small, because the technology requires specialized materials and components. This concentration of suppliers reduces the power of the suppliers to negotiate, which enables the manufacturers to maintain cost control.
- Bargaining Power of Buyers:
The bargaining power of the purchasers of the artificial retina implant market, which consists of hospitals and health care institutions, is medium. As the market grows and more products become available, purchasers may seek to obtain lower prices and better service, which would cause the manufacturers to improve their offerings.
- Threat of Substitutes:
The risk of competition from other devices is moderate, but the unique benefits of the artificial retina implant mean that the threat of competition is not as great as it might be. However, the continuous development of technology could lead to the development of new alternatives and thus have an effect on the market.
- Competitive Rivalry:
Competition in the artificial retina implant market is high due to the presence of a number of established players and the constant flow of innovations. In order to gain market share, companies are engaging in aggressive marketing, product development, and strategic collaborations. This is intensifying competition and driving the need for differentiation.
